How much does an FFL transfer cost in Lewisburg?

Transfer fees are set by each dealer and typically run $20–$50 per firearm in West Virginia. Some shops charge more for handguns or NFA items, so confirm the price when you call.

Do I need an FFL to buy a gun online?

Yes. When you buy a firearm online or from an out-of-state seller, it can't ship to your home — it must go to a licensed FFL in Lewisburg (or nearby), where you complete ATF Form 4473 and a background check before taking it home.

Can any FFL in Lewisburg handle my transfer?

Most Type 01 dealers accept incoming transfers, but it's not guaranteed — a few only sell their own inventory. Always call the dealer first to confirm they'll receive your firearm and what they charge.
